Correct answer: A — Induction therapy with liposomal amphotericin B plus flucytosine and serial management of intracranial pressure
Cryptococcal meningitis in AIDS requires amphotericin-based induction plus flucytosine, careful management of elevated intracranial pressure with serial lumbar punctures, and delayed ART initiation to reduce severe IRIS risk.
